Science/TechnologyBritish Fisherman Catches 100kg Albino Catfish by ceejayluv(op):
This is an eight-foot-long, 206-pound
albino wels catfish. It is a real thing
that exists in the wild and not just in
my nightmares.
The fish was caught by British
fisherman Bernie Campbell, who
snagged the monster in the River
Ebro near Barcelona, Spain. It is
believed to be the largest fish of its
kind ever caught, weighing ten
pounds more than the record fish
caught last year.
From the Daily Mail:
“When I got the fish closer to the
shore and I saw it was white, I
couldn’t believe it. It was so
strong it nearly pulled me in on
four separate occasions.”
Campbell was fishing with his son
when he hauled in the beast, a
process that took him half an hour. He
used a special hook with barbs on it,
as well as a super strong fishing line
that stretched 1,800 feet.

After taking some photos, the group
says they put the fish back in the river.
